Bulgarian fans arrested for racist calls against England

The match between Bulgaria and England, held in Sofia on 14 October, was cut off twice to prevent racist attacks, writes Periscopi. Bulgaria's Interior Ministry has announced the opinion that four fans were arrested Wednesday and said their involvement in the incident is being investigated. Monday's qualification match for EURO20 in Sofia was interrupted after local fans were warned of their racist behavior, including Nazi greetings and monkeys ' cheers.
And Bulgaria's Football Federation President Borislav Mihaylov has resigned a day after the match.
Also, UEFA has launched disciplinary procedure against Bulgaria for racist behavior. /Periscopi/
